Side Panel Jacks

You can use the side panel jacks to connect an A/V component that is used only
occasionally, such as a camcorder or video game. (For information on connecting
equipment, see pages 14 – 21.)

ΠPERFECT FOCUS
Press to adjust for the optimum picture set in the Factory.
´ VIDEO INPUT jack
Use to connect a video signal from a camcorder or a video game.
ˇ AUDIO INPUT jacks
Use to connect the audio signals from a camcorder or video game.
¨ S-VIDEO INPUT jack
Use to connect an S-Video signal from a camcorder or a video game.

Note: When placinga component on
the shelf, make sure it is no more
than 5 inches tall and leave one inch
of space from the front and sides for
ventilation.
Note: You should display only the
component that is within 126mm high.
When displaying a component in the
display deck, please space it out
30mm from the front, 20mm from
either end.
